想做一款软件学什么编程
-
如果想要开发一款软件,你需要学习编程。编程是将想法转化为计算机可以执行的指令的过程。选择学习哪种编程语言取决于你的目标和个人偏好。下面是几种常见的编程语言及其适用领域:
-
Python:Python是一种简单易学的编程语言,适用于各种应用场景,包括数据分析、机器学习、网站开发等。它具有丰富的库和框架,能够加快开发速度。
-
Java:Java是一种广泛应用于企业级软件开发的编程语言。它具有跨平台性和高性能特点,适合开发大型系统和网络应用。
-
C++:C++是一种面向对象的编程语言,广泛用于系统级开发和游戏开发。它能够提供高性能和灵活性,但相对于其他语言来说学习曲线较陡峭。
-
JavaScript:JavaScript是一种用于网页前端开发的脚本语言。它可以为网页增加交互性和动态效果,是现代网页开发的重要组成部分。
-
Swift:Swift是苹果公司开发的一种用于iOS和Mac应用开发的编程语言。它简洁易读,具有强大的功能和高效的性能。
除了以上几种编程语言,还有许多其他语言可以选择,如Ruby、PHP、C#等。选择学习哪种编程语言时,可以考虑以下几点:
-
目标:你想要开发什么类型的软件?不同的编程语言适用于不同的应用场景。
-
学习曲线:不同的编程语言对初学者的友好程度不同。一些语言更容易上手,适合初学者。
-
市场需求:了解当地和全球的就业市场需求,选择具有广泛应用和需求的编程语言。
-
社区支持:选择具有活跃的开发社区和丰富的资源库的编程语言,可以更好地解决问题和学习。
总结来说,选择学习哪种编程语言需要考虑你的目标、学习曲线、市场需求和社区支持。根据个人兴趣和需求,选择一门合适的编程语言,并开始你的编程之旅。
1年前 -
-
如果您想开发一款软件,您可以学习以下编程语言:
-
Java:Java 是一种跨平台的编程语言,广泛应用于开发各种类型的软件。它具有丰富的类库和强大的功能,适用于开发桌面应用程序、移动应用程序和企业级应用程序。
-
Python:Python 是一种简洁而易学的编程语言,适用于快速开发原型和构建复杂的软件。它具有广泛的应用领域,包括数据分析、人工智能、网络开发等。
-
C++:C++ 是一种高级编程语言,适用于开发高性能的应用程序。它是 C 语言的扩展,具有面向对象的特性和强大的内存管理能力,适合开发游戏、图形界面和嵌入式系统等。
-
Swift:Swift 是一种用于开发 iOS 和 macOS 应用程序的编程语言。它是苹果公司推出的,具有简洁的语法和强大的性能,适合开发移动应用程序。
-
JavaScript:JavaScript 是一种用于前端开发的脚本语言,用于构建交互式的网页和 Web 应用程序。它具有广泛的应用领域,包括网页开发、游戏开发和移动应用程序开发。
除了以上几种编程语言,还有其他许多编程语言可以用于开发软件,如C#、Ruby、PHP等。选择学习哪种编程语言取决于您的目标和需求。您可以根据您想要开发的软件类型、平台和个人喜好来选择适合的编程语言。此外,学习编程语言不仅是为了开发软件,还可以培养逻辑思维、问题解决能力和创造力。
1年前 -
-
如果你想开发一款软件,首先需要学习编程。编程是指使用特定的编程语言来编写代码,以实现计算机程序的设计和开发。在选择学习的编程语言时,需要根据你的需求和目标来确定。下面是几种常见的编程语言及其适用范围:
-
Java:Java是一种面向对象的编程语言,广泛应用于企业级应用、Android应用开发以及大型系统开发。学习Java可以帮助你开发跨平台的应用程序。
-
Python:Python是一种简单易学的高级编程语言,适用于数据分析、人工智能、Web开发、科学计算等领域。Python具有丰富的库和框架,可以快速开发应用程序。
-
C++:C++是一种通用的编程语言,适用于开发高性能的系统级应用、游戏、嵌入式系统等。学习C++需要对计算机底层原理有一定了解。
-
JavaScript:JavaScript是一种用于网页开发的脚本语言,可以为网页增加交互性和动态效果。学习JavaScript可以帮助你开发前端应用程序。
-
Swift:Swift是一种由苹果公司开发的编程语言,用于开发iOS和Mac应用程序。如果你想开发苹果设备上的应用程序,学习Swift是一个不错的选择。
除了以上几种编程语言,还有其他许多编程语言可供选择,如C#、Ruby、PHP等。选择学习哪种编程语言,可以根据自己的兴趣、目标和就业需求来确定。无论你选择学习哪种编程语言,都需要掌握基本的编程概念和语法,理解算法和数据结构,熟悉常用的开发工具和框架。
学习编程不仅仅是学习一门语言,还需要了解软件开发的整个流程和方法。下面是一些学习编程的建议和步骤:
-
了解编程基础知识:学习计算机基础知识,包括计算机原理、操作系统、数据结构和算法等。这些知识可以帮助你更好地理解编程的原理和概念。
-
学习编程语言:选择一门编程语言并开始学习。可以通过在线教程、视频教程、书籍等方式学习编程语言的基础知识和语法。建议从简单的程序开始,逐渐增加复杂度,通过实践来加深理解。
-
实践项目:通过实际项目来应用所学的知识。可以从简单的小项目开始,逐渐挑战更复杂的项目。实践过程中可能会遇到问题和困难,但通过解决问题来提升自己的编程能力。
-
学习开发工具和框架:学习使用常用的开发工具和框架,如代码编辑器、集成开发环境(IDE)、版本控制工具等。掌握这些工具可以提高开发效率和代码质量。
-
学习软件开发方法和流程:了解软件开发的整个流程,包括需求分析、设计、编码、测试和部署等。学习软件开发方法和流程可以帮助你更好地组织和管理项目。
-
持续学习和提升:编程是一个不断学习和提升的过程。随着技术的不断发展,需要不断更新自己的知识和技能。可以通过阅读技术博客、参加培训课程、参与开源项目等方式来不断学习和提升。
总之,学习编程是一个需要坚持和不断实践的过程。选择适合自己的编程语言,并结合实践项目和学习软件开发方法,可以帮助你快速入门和提高编程能力。
1年前 -